Regular Member InTheSix Posted October 3, 2021 Regular Member Share Posted October 3, 2021 3 hours ago, Hisham said: 29 , have been on fin and min for 6 months. I very well understand that 6 months do nothing. I’ve looked into Eugenix , do you have any recommendations here in Chicago as well? Appreciate your response Chicago Hair Institiue.. dr konior is probably one of the best in the business (although when I communicated with him 1 week back, he was booking for Jan 2023)...or even Dr Nadimi in the same clinic is great.. while its true that you may/can leverage beard hair, it all depends on the route you choose. If you decide to address this (as much as possible) in one shot, then you can explore doing a mega FUT session (h&w, hattingen). Or if you dont prefer FUT, then a FUE+bht (eugenix, Bisanga, HLC, Bicer,) If you choose to do it in multiple stages (my recommendation) then you can do just a scalp FUE/FUT in your 1st HT (which gives you the highest options of doctors for ur 1st HT) and then depending on its success, proceed with a 2nd HT in 10 to 12 months (perhaps this time going with a dr that is good with BHT) Best of luck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
